Exclamation Java/Chat issue

Ah, the bane of my existence! It's caused more problems for users. After doing some research I found the following article that should help those who keep seeing that "security" warning. For our chatroom it's a false message and to make it go away permanently take a look at this link and follow the instructions (there are pictures to help with the navigation of stuff; look for the section entitled Always activate Java for a site): http://support.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/...s-been-blocked

That's actually our plan. Both Medusa and I have reached a level of fed-up-ness with the chat software and the lack of support from the vendor and are looking at alternatives. One of my key requirements is that it is tablet agnostic (ideally using HTML 5 rather than Flash or java).

As an FYI: Because tablets (e.g., iPhones, iPads, Androids, etc.) don't support java at all, none of the suggestions you put forward would work.
